Backpack Drive

Backpack Drive

With the start of a new school year, we are once again holding a Backpack Drive. Please drop off new backpacks in the bin across from the church office. The backpacks will be blessed at our outdoor service later in September. They will then be donated to theVancouver Neighborhood House where they will be distributed to children in need. 

A Message to the ELCIC From ELCJHL Bishop-Elect Rev. Imad Haddad

A Message to the ELCIC From ELCJHL Bishop-Elect Rev. Imad Haddad

A Message to the ELCIC From ELCJHL Bishop-Elect Rev. Imad Haddad

Evangelical Lutheran Church in Jordan and the Holy Land Bishop-elect Rev. Imad Haddad shares a message of thanks to members of the ELCIC for their prayers and financial support through the ELCJHL Appeal.

Watch that video message here.

Recently, the Evangelical Lutheran Church in Jordan and the Holy Land (ELCJHL), the ELCIC National Office and Eastern Synod launched an appeal to raise $50,000. Thank you to everyone who has generously donated to this appeal.

We have not yet reached our goal of $50,000 though. Please consider how you can contribute to this important effort to support the vital work of the ELCJHL that embodies faith, resilience and hope of a just peace.  You can make your donation directly to the ELCIC by clicking on this link.

Despite everything, the ELCJHL has remained steadfast in its mission.

  • Congregations continue to gather in prayer and fellowship.
  • The schools of the ELCJHL have successfully completed their 2024-25 academic year.
  • Diaconal ministry is providing food, rent assistance, medical care and school tuition support to hundreds of families across the West Bank.
  • Gender justice and environmental ministries are still working towards a more just and sustainable future.

Your donation to the ELCJHL Appeal will help support this important ministry.

About our new National Bishop Elect Rev. Dr. Larry Kochendorfer

About our new National Bishop Elect Rev. Dr. Larry Kochendorfer

Mark the Date!  Rev. Dr. Larry Kochendorfer will be installed as the fifth national biship of the ELCIC on September 27 in Winnipeg. The service will be livestreamed. 

Larry Kochendorfer served as Bishop of the Synod of Alberta and the Territories (2012-24). Most recently he served as interim pastor at Our Redeemer Lutheran Church in Penticton, British Columbia, as well as assistant to Bishop Kathy in our own BC  Synod.
